HOW TO OPERATE THE EXERCISER ADJUSTING THE SEAT To adjust the posi- tion of the seat, loosen the seat Seat knob, move the seat forward or backward to the desired position, and then retighten the knob. To deter- mine if the seat is properly adjusted, Seat sit on the seat and Knob pull the handlebar as close as possible to your stomach. Your legs should be almost straight, with your knees bent slightly. ADJUSTING THE RESISTANCE To change the resistance, turn the collar at the front of the resistance cylinder. There are Collar Resistance Cylinder ten different resis- tance levels. A small arrow on the side of the resis- tance cylinder will show which resis- tance level is selected. CAUTION: The resistance cylinder becomes very hot during use. Allow the resistance cylinder to cool before touching it. When adjusting the resistance, touch only the resistance adjustment collar. ADJUSTING THE HANDLEBAR To adjust the height of the handlebar, loosen the handle- bar knob, move the handlebar upward or downward to the desired position, Handlebar and then retighten the knob into an adjustment hole in the handlebar. Handlebar Knob Make sure that the handlebar knob is engaged in an adjustment hole. EXERCISING ON THE EXERCISER Sit on the seat, place your feet on the lower pedals, and hold the handlebar. Your hands can be positioned close together or far apart, or in an overhand or underhand grip. If necessary, adjust the position of the seat or the height of the handlebar. To begin exercising, pull the handlebar toward your waist while pushing the pedals away with your legs. Return to the starting position. This completes one repetition. Repeat, moving with a smooth, continuous motion. For the best results, move through the full range of motion and maintain a steady pace. CAUTION: To avoid injury, keep your back straight; do not arch your back. Do no operate the exerciser without the cylinder shields in place. Handlebar Seat Upper Pedals Lower Pedals To focus on the muscles of the upper body, place your feet on the upper pedals as you exercise.
